Beat ME1 yesterday. My first time playing it though I did many play throughs into 2 & 3. I kinda forced myself through it for the story. Started ME2 last night and wow the gameplay mechanics feel so much better. Graphics and voice acting are noticeably better but that comes as no surprise. Really wish they could have ported this to the Unreal Engine 4 because even with the updated textures it still looks dated. And there is a fat lack of graphics options on the PC. Still gonna send it. :lol:

I skipped a lot of the side missions. The ones I did play felt lackluster to me though. Like going to the Moon and destroying some shit was pretty lame. I wanted to do Wrex’s loyalty mission but apparently I didn’t talk to him enough to trigger it. Admittedly I was just rushing through it to see all the backstory I missed originally. I wanted to get to ME2 as fast as possible cause the gameplay is more enjoyable for me as an Adept. Adept in ME1 kinda sucks cause the abilities don’t arc over cover etc.
